Ferry Boat Accidents
Ferry boats can be huge commuter vessels, which can carry lots of passengers. Ferry boats are often fast, so injuries in accidents are likely to be serious. These accidents could involve collisions with other boats, docks, or objects, and can result in injury from an impact like concussions or broken bones. These accidents could also involve falling and sliding down unlit stairs or other walkways or being thrown around the cabin of a vessel as it moves through the water.
In most cases, those who are injured in a boating accident could receive substantial damages. This could include medical expenses, lost wages and pain and suffering. The amount of your compensation award will depend on the severity of your injuries as well as the long you have to recover from them.
In many cases the owner or operator of a vessel will be held accountable for the accident and the resulting injuries if they breached their duty to exercise reasonable care and expertise when operating the vessel. However any negligence claim that is successful will have to be based on specific evidence of the cause of the accident and show that a prudent, reasonable ferry boat operator would not have caused the accident had they acted in a prudent manner.
Additionally crew members employed on a ferry vessel could be able to sue under federal maritime and admiralty laws, including The Jones Act. This act safeguards any US seamen injured while working aboard a US commercial vessel.

Boating accidents caused by intoxication
Although it might be tempting to think of bodies of water as if they were the Wild West, they are actually highly regulated. Boating accidents are typically governed by state and federal law and may even involve maritime law.
Many accidents on boats are caused by the same causes that cause car crashes, including excessive speeding, drinking and driving, and reckless operating. Drinking alcohol is especially dangerous on the water as it can alter balance and coordination, cause fatigue, and affect judgement. These issues can result in life-threatening injuries.
It is illegal to operate a vessel under the impaired by alcohol or drugs. This is among the most frequent causes of boating accident and death. Those who violate this law could face the same penalties if they are in the process of driving under the influence.
